What is a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A?

A socially responsible stocks and shares ISA is a tax-efficient investment account that allows individuals to invest in companies that have a positive impact on social, environmental, and governance issues These companies are often referred to as “ESG” (environmental, social, and governance) companies, and they are selected based on their commitment to sustainability, corporate responsibility, and ethical business practices.

When invest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A, investors can choose from a range of funds that focus on different ESG criteria These funds may exclude companies involved in industries such as fossil fuels, tobacco, or weapons, and instead invest in companies that prioritize diversity, equality, and environmental stewardship.

Benefits of invest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A

There are several benefits to invest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A One of the primary benefits is the opportunity to support companies that are making a positive impact on society and the environment By investing in these companies, individuals can help drive positive change and contribute to a more sustainable and equitable future.

In addition to the social and environmental benefits, invest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A can also provide financial returns Research has shown that companies with strong ESG performance tend to outperform their peers over the long term By investing in these companies, investors can potentially achieve competitive financial returns while aligning their investments with their values.

Furthermore, invest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A can help diversify investment portfolios and reduce risk socially responsible stocks and shares isa. By investing in companies that are committed to sustainability and ethical business practices, investors may be less exposed to risks such as regulatory issues, reputational damage, or supply chain disruptions.

How to get started with a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A

If you are interested in investing in a socially responsible stocks and shares ISA, there are a few steps you can take to get started

First, do your research and identify your investment goals and values Consider what social or environmental issues matter most to you and look for funds that align with your values There are a variety of ESG-focused funds available, so take the time to find the ones that best match your priorities.

Next, choose a platform or provider that offers socially responsible stocks and shares ISAs Many investment platforms now offer ESG investment options, so compare the fees, investment choices, and customer service to find the best fit for your needs.

Once you have chosen a platform, open an account and begin investing in the ESG funds of your choice Keep track of your investments and regularly review your portfolio to ensure that it continues to align with your values and financial goals.
